Abstract

PROBLEM TO BE SOLVED: To provide both an apparatus for unpleasant insect pest extermination, with which unpleasant insect pests such as cockroach, etc., can be exterminated more efficiently and surely than a conventional apparatus and a method for unpleasant insect pest extermination. SOLUTION: This apparatus for unpleasant insect pest extermination is constituted of an apparatus A for spraying an unpleasant insect pest extermination substance and an apparatus B for foaming on a floor and coating the floor. The apparatus A for spraying an unpleasant insect pest extermination substance has an ozonizer and an application opening and is installed on the upper wall surface of a room 8 to be exterminated. The apparatus B for foaming on a floor and coating the floor is equipped with a storage tank 1, a water storage container 2, a foaming device 3, valves 41-44 to be connected to the tank, the container and the device, a force feed pump 5, a piping 6 and a distribution pipe 7 which is laid at the corner of the floor of the room 8 to be exterminated and has delivery parts 71-77. An ozone gas is sprayed on the room 8 to be exterminated from the apparatus A for spraying an unpleasant insect pest extermination substance, then an aqueous solution of surfactant foamed by the apparatus B for foaming on a floor and coating the floor is released from the distribution pipe 7 to coat the floor of the room 8 to be exterminated. Then cleaning water is discharged from the water storage container 2 by the distribution pipe 7 to remove foams.

Description of the Related Art Conventionally, in food service facilities of supermarkets, schools, companies, etc., or kitchen facilities of cafeterias, it is necessary to control unpleasant pests such as cockroaches in order to improve the hygiene of food and cooking utensils. In addition to the problem described above, importance has been placed on the viewpoint of occurrence of food poisoning, contamination of foods, and the like. Particularly in recent years, with the introduction of HACCP (hazard analysis [hazard analysis], critical control points [important control points]) and the enforcement of the PL law, the departments dealing with food require more stringent hygiene management than before. Therefore, it is very important to control unpleasant pests such as cockroaches. As a method that is generally performed as a method of controlling such an unpleasant pest, it is possible to maintain a clean environment by eradicating the object by hand as soon as it is found and by frequently cleaning the floor surface. .

[0003] However, various appliances and equipment are used indoors, especially in the kitchen.
It is equipped with facilities, and cockroaches can enter even small gaps, and they are mainly active at night, so it is not always easy to find and eliminate them manually. Further, when cleaning, there is a problem that it is difficult to clean a portion hidden by these appliances and equipment. Furthermore, it is easy to get dirty like a restaurant kitchen,
Cleaning large floors requires a lot of labor, and it is difficult to perform efficient cleaning without unevenness in a short time. In particular, recently, in order to respond to customer requests accompanying changes in lifestyle, business hours of supermarkets and cafeterias have been extended longer than before, and holidays have been reduced, etc.
It has become difficult to allocate work time for cleaning the floor, particularly in a kitchen where it is strongly required to eliminate unpleasant pests such as cockroaches, and it is becoming difficult to secure cleaning time. If such a problem is to be solved by cleaning after work, the number of cleaning personnel must be increased, which results in a problem of high labor costs. Therefore, conventionally, there is a demand for an uncomfortable pest control apparatus and an uncomfortable pest control method that can efficiently and more reliably control uncomfortable pests such as cockroaches.

Means for Solving the Problems The present inventors have conducted intensive studies on the ecology and control methods of unpleasant pests such as cockroaches, and the effects and effects of the pest control substances. Spraying the insecticide in the room will spread to hard-to-reach gaps and areas hidden by tools and equipment, and as a result, unpleasant insects such as cockroaches exposed to the insecticide will flash out Dropping on the floor surface due to falling or rampaging), which can be guided to the floor surface. Further, by spraying the foam generated by the surfactant on the floor surface, The present inventors have found that it is possible to more efficiently and surely control discomfort pests induced on the floor surface by causing flashout, and completed the present invention.

The method for controlling pests of the invention according to claim 8 is characterized in that the pest control substance is sprayed in the air on the pest control chamber and the aqueous solution of the surfactant is foamed to obtain the entire surface of the floor in the pest control chamber or its surface. It is characterized in that it is partially covered. Generally, 7-8 of the unpleasant pests such as cockroaches that have flashed out due to the pest control substances die.
However, about 20 to 30% of unpleasant pests may survive. However, according to this method, by spraying the above-mentioned extermination chamber with the abuse-penetrating substance in the air, a slight gap or various indoor As a result of dissemination of discomfort pests even in areas obscured by unnecessary equipment and facilities, extermination can be performed more efficiently than in the case of manual cleaning and extermination as before, and flashout may occur. Thereby, an unpleasant pest can be guided to the floor surface. Then, in addition to this process, the entire surface or a part of the floor in the eradication chamber is covered with the foam obtained by foaming the aqueous solution of the surfactant, thereby causing a flash-out and leading to the floor surface. The discomfort pest thus obtained comes into contact with the foam obtained by foaming the surfactant, and can be more reliably killed or immobilized. As a result, it is possible to more efficiently and more reliably eliminate unpleasant pests such as cockroaches, without increasing the amount of use of pyrethroids or ozone or other unpleasant pest control substances.

[0018] In the method for controlling discomfort pests according to the present invention, the "surfactant" used in the process of coating the entire surface or a part of the floor in the controlled room with the foam obtained by foaming the aqueous surfactant solution. The "agent" is not particularly limited as long as it foams in water and has an action of killing or immobilizing an unpleasant pest. The above "surfactant"
It can be used in the form of an aqueous solution or dispersed in water,
The concentration is not particularly limited, but is preferably 0.
It can be 1% by weight or more. The amount of 0.1% by weight or more is preferable because the foaming state can be sufficiently maintained when the surfactant is foamed. As the "surfactant", for example, glycerin fatty acid ester, sucrose fatty acid ester, polyoxyethylene fatty acid ester, polyoxypropylene fatty acid ester,
Examples thereof include sodium polyoxyoleate, polyoxyethylene monoalkyl ether, and alkylamineoxyethylene adducts, and one or more of them can be used in combination.

As the glycerin fatty acid ester,
The fatty acid is not particularly limited as long as it has a surfactant activity, and this fatty acid means a higher fatty acid, and usually has 8 to 20 carbon atoms.
Some are used. Examples of the glycerin fatty acid ester include glycerin monostearate, glycerin monooleate, decaglycerin monooleate,
Glycerin acetic acid fatty acid ester, glycerin lactic acid fatty acid ester, glycerin citrate fatty acid ester, glycerin succinic acid fatty acid ester, glycerin diacetyl tartaric acid fatty acid ester, glycerin acetic acid ester and the like are preferable. Of these, decaglycerin monooleate is preferably used. The sucrose fatty acid ester is not particularly limited as long as it has a surfactant effect. The fatty acid means a higher fatty acid, and one having about 8 to 20 carbon atoms is usually used. In addition, examples of the ester include a monoester, a diester, and a triester, and among them, a monoester and a diester are preferably used. The alkyl of the polyoxyethylene monoalkyl ether is not particularly limited, but an alkyl having 10 to 18 carbon atoms is preferably used.

(2) Method for exterminating unpleasant pests The extermination chamber 8 has a floor area of 80 m 2 as shown in FIG.
Kitchens A and B were prepared. In addition, the storage tank 1 of the apparatus for controlling discomfort pests of this example contained an aqueous solution of a surfactant (decaglycerin monooleate) having a concentration of 1.0% by weight. After the end of work, the automatic control device 9 sprayed ozone gas from the uncomfortable pest control substance spraying device A into the control chamber 9. Next, 10 minutes later, the pressure pump 5 of the floor foam coating apparatus B is operated to supply the aqueous surfactant solution from the storage tank 1 to the foaming device 3 via the surfactant supply pipe 31,
At the same time, air was supplied to the foaming device 3 by a blower through the gas supply pipe 32, thereby foaming the surfactant aqueous solution.

Then, the foamed surfactant aqueous solution is discharged from discharge sections 71 to 77 of the distribution pipe 7 to continuously generate bubbles (gas-liquid ratio of 20: 1) over the floor surfaces of the kitchens A and B. The mixture was supplied, retained, and left for 2 hours. Then, the valve 41
And 43 are closed, the valves 42 and 44 are opened, and the washing water supplied from the water container 2 is supplied to the discharge section 7 of the distribution pipe 7.
1 to 77, the floor was cleaned. The next morning, the number of cockroach carcasses in the drain was counted and continued for one week. The results are shown in Table 1 below.
